Who Is Tommy Robinson? British Activist Linked to Elon Musk's Father Errol Musk After Moscow Meeting
British activist Tommy Robinson met Errol Musk, the father of billionaire entrepreneur Elon Musk, during a visit to Moscow this week, drawing renewed attention to both figures and their political connections.
